25. Macedon - Basilikoi Paides [7] 6+1 I am scared how qiuckly this has been hardly downvoted. In my opinion is the must be in top5, though I understand great majority of people here are peacelovers and don't like Macedonian set and don't want to admit how overpowered Macedon is in player's hand (AI is lame:p ). Unlike Hellenistic Fusion however, this one perfectly works even in peaceful game, just disband units not to pay maintanance. Even if encampments are not fan fav district, the bonus of this UB is to strong to be eliminated before final stage, especially with a lot of so-so things left. Also remeber for each encampment conquered or built in conquered city you get free eureka, so more need to build them as macedon.
First of all, as Macedon you always have military card for bonus production. Preferably naval, because it is 100%, but any land works great too. And now it turns out 50% cost is repayed as science. Also remember, that unit production is often increased by world congress by another 50%. Anyway, just with base 100% with naval units, half of your production is turned to science and often it is MORE than you get from your campus at given stage of the game. Just look at your hammers, take half of it, it is your science per turn, accumulated in "bank" and paid after finishing unit. And it is worth to say, Basilikoi Paides also get production bonus from military city states if 3 envoys there, so in general your science is more than displayed in city bar. It competes a little with building other stuff, but you overcome it by cycling your cities or using gold for infrastructure, you are macedon, you can do endless war, you get enough gold from pillaging mines or harbors.
20 production city generates 10 science per turn, lategame city of 100 production generates 50 science per turn and you probably want encampments late game for space projects boosts. If it gets eliminated before Madrassa, Sphinx, Royal Dockyard, Terrace farm, Prasat, Seowon, Paridaeza, Sukiennice, Bath, Mission, Zigguurat, OpenAir Mus, it means world has finished and I stop beleving in people.
In so much love for campuses, so many people don't want double campus per city?
Not works with goldrushing? You buy buildings, produce units. You have cards for faster unit production, you dn't have cards for faster building production.
Or maybe nother comparison. Everone here loves great scientist, right? Galileo gives usually 1000 science. Imagine you get free Galileo every 8 caravels built. Carvel construction with naval card is sth like 4-7 turns, so even if you use only 4 cities for this, you get Galileo every 8-14 turns.
Or just think about this as a campus project that generates above 3 times more science than usual one. Whatever.
This is too unique and too strong to be killed at this stage.

11. England - Royal Navy Dockyard [15] (14+1) I don’t really do ETs. But had to chip in. RND is awesome. It’s a half-price harbour, which by itself is super awesome particularly after the September patch made Coastals better and Veterancy Card makes Harbours even cheaper. On top of that, RND’s +2 Gold turns into +2 Hammers with a Shipyard, and both can be doubled with Cards. And the RND gives you +2GA Points not +1 (which, given RND is half-price, means you get all the GAs). And then there’s the Synergy with PaxB and WotW - free ship, hold extra resources. But seriously. All that is just Jam. Because Harbours are awesome, and a half-price Harbour even moreso. (And while I’m here, Roman Bath is criminally underrated - particularly after the changes to IZs. And so is the Sphinx, which is a seriously punchy improvement.)
